Puration, Inc. and PAO Group, Inc. announced plans to partner with UC Asset LP (OTCQX: UCASU) in the construction of a cannabis extraction lab. UCASU and PURA have announced entering into a letter of intent outlining terms for UCASU to finance the construction of PURA's Farmersville Hemp Brand facilities on PURA's 72 acre property in Farmersville, Texas. UCASU also plans to provide financing to PURA's Farmersville Hemp Brand partners.

PURA has launched an initiative to build a cooperative of hemp growers and processers all selling under one brand name, Farmersville Hemp, similar to the way that Sun-Maid Raisins collectively markets for growers all selling under one brand name. PURA and PAOG plan to work with UCASU through the program PURA and UCASU are building in conjunction with the cannabis extraction lab PAOG plans to construct with PURA. UCASU's plans with PURA come in conjunction with UCASU's recently announced overall strategy to enter the cannabis real estate market.

A definitive agreement between UCASU and PURA is anticipated to be completed this week.
